"Kennedy’s space program was eating up money that Johnson needed for his socialize America, Great Society project.

You might want to read this article. LBJ’s Space Race: what we didn’t know then

LBJ is the guy who started the "Space Race" back in the late 50s when he was Senate majority leader. It was Johnson who pushed Kennedy into committing to put a man on the moon. It was only the spiraling cost of the Vietnam War that forced Johnson to cut budgets for the space program in the late 60s.
